Prévia do material em texto
Sinais e Sistemas Prof. Eng. Viviana R. Zurro MSc. M13 SS - Roteiro 1 Atividade Prática ORIENTAÇÕES • O trabalho deverá ser entregue em modelos em arquivo PDF. • O arquivo deverá ser entregue no ícone TRABALHOS no lado esquerdo da tela. • Uma vez enviados os arquivos, o link não será reaberto para entrega de novos trabalhos. • Não haverá prorrogação de prazo de entrega. Baixar o aplicativo: https://www.scilab.org/ Para todas as atividades práticas: • Esta atividade depende do seu RU. • Para realizar esta atividade leia atentamente todo material (principalmente as apostilas) disponível na Aula 13. • Atenção! Coloque no relatório todo o desenvolvimento matemático prévio ao desenvolvimento do algoritmo sempre que solicitado. Se não houver desenvolvimento matemático será descontada nota. • Inclua imagens de todos os procedimentos solicitados. Nas imagens não se esqueça de colocar nomes nos eixos (xlabel e ylabel). Será descontada nota. • Para facilitar o desenvolvimento da atividade use o aplicativo SciNotes que permite gravar sua atividade como um programa (página 7 da Apostila 1). • Coloque o algoritmo completo no relatório com o detalhe explicando cada uma das linhas. Será descontada nota. • Se for detectado plágio, a nota será zero para todos os relatórios envolvidos Exemplo RU: 1234567 RU1 RU2 RU3 RU4 RU5 RU6 RU7 1 2 3 4 5 6 7 Se seu RU tiver menos de 7 números deverá preencher com zeros os últimos números. Exemplo: RU = 12345 RU1 RU2 RU3 RU4 RU5 RU6 RU7 1 2 3 4 5 0 0 Se seu RU tiver mais de 7 números deverá desconsiderar os últimos números. Exemplo: RU = 123456789 RU1 RU2 RU3 RU4 RU5 RU6 RU7 1 2 3 4 5 6 7 https://www.scilab.org/ Sinais e Sistemas Prof. Eng. Viviana R. Zurro MSc. M13 SS - Roteiro 2 OBJETIVO Aprender a usar o ambiente matemático e realizar operações básicas com sinais. MATERIAL UTILIZADO • Ambiente matemático Scilab. • Apostilas 1, 2 e 3 disponíveis nas Aulas 8, 9 e 10 • Comando cshift se necessário. ATIVIDADE 1: Tempo contínuo • 𝑎1 = 𝑅𝑈1 2 • 𝑏1 = 𝑅𝑈2 2 , se 𝑏1 = 0 adotar 𝑏1 = 1 • 𝑐1 = 𝑅𝑈3 20 , se 𝑐1 = 0 adotar 𝑐1 = 0,15 • 𝑑1 = 𝑅𝑈4 20 , se 𝑑1 = 0 adotar 𝑑1 = 0,2 • 𝑒1 = 𝑅𝑈5 20 , se 𝑒1 = 0 adotar 𝑒1 = 0,25 • 𝑒 = número 𝑒, sintaxe no Scinotes %e, ou 𝑒𝑥𝑝 • 𝜋 = número 𝜋, sintaxe no Scinotes %pi Gerar um vetor 𝑡 de −10𝜋 a 10𝜋 com intervalo de 0,01. 1. (2 pontos) Gerar as seguintes funções (𝑢(𝑡) função degrau unitário): a. (0,5p) 𝑥(𝑡) = 2−𝑐1𝑡𝑐𝑜𝑠 (𝑐1 𝜋 6 𝑡 + 𝑑1 𝜋 7 ) 𝑢(𝑡) b. (0,5p) 𝑦(𝑡) = 𝑏1 𝑠𝑒𝑛 (𝑐1 𝜋 6 𝑡 + 𝑑1 𝜋 7 ) + 𝑎1 c. (0,5p) 𝑣(𝑡) = 𝑎1 −𝑒1𝑡𝑠𝑒𝑛 (𝑑1𝑡 + 𝜋 2 ) 𝑢(𝑡) d. (0,5p) 𝑤(𝑡) = 𝑒−𝑑1𝑡 (𝑠𝑒𝑛 (𝑑1𝑡 + 𝜋 2 ) + 𝑐𝑜𝑠 (𝑑1 𝜋 6 𝑡)) e. Plotar todas as funções na mesma figura usando o comando subplot. Colocar os nomes nos eixos e o título de cada figura como no exemplo a seguir. Será tirada nota se a imagem não cumprir com o solicitado. Usar o comando plot para melhor visualização. Sinais e Sistemas Prof. Eng. Viviana R. Zurro MSc. M13 SS - Roteiro 3 Exemplo RU:1234567 Esta figura é somente um exemplo calculado para o RU 1234567, os gráficos obtidos para seu RU não serão esses, mas estas figuras podem ser usadas para verificar seu algoritmo. 2. (2 pontos) Considerando as funções do exercício 1, calcular e plotar as seguintes funções: a. 𝑥1(𝑡) = 𝑥(𝑡). 𝑦(𝑡) − 𝑣(𝑡) b. 𝑥2(𝑡) = 𝑥(𝑡) − 𝑤(𝑡)+𝑣(𝑡) c. 𝑥3(𝑡) = 𝑤(𝑡). 𝑦(𝑡) + 𝑥(𝑡). 𝑢(𝑡) d. 𝑥4(𝑡) = 𝑦(𝑡) − 𝑣(𝑡) + 𝑤(𝑡) Sinais e Sistemas Prof. Eng. Viviana R. Zurro MSc. M13 SS - Roteiro 4 Exemplo RU: 1234567 Esta figura é somente um exemplo calculado para o RU 1234567, os gráficos obtidos para seu RU não serão esses, mas estas figuras podem ser usadas para verificar seu algoritmo. ATIVIDADE 2: Tempo discreto – Sistemas lineares – Convolução • Para 𝑥[𝑛], ℎ1[𝑛] e ℎ2[𝑛] gere um vetor 𝑛 de -10 até 10 com intervalo de 1 • Para 𝑦[𝑛] gere um vetor 𝑛1 de -30 até 30 com intervalo de 1 • 𝑟 = 𝑅𝑈6/2, se 𝑅𝑈6 = 0 adotar 𝑟 = 3 1. (5 pontos) Sendo as funções: 𝑥[𝑛] = [𝑅𝑈1 (−𝑅𝑈2) 𝑅𝑈3 ] ℎ1[𝑛] = 𝑟−0,5𝑛 −2 ≤ 𝑛 ≤ 𝑅𝑈1 ℎ2[𝑛] = [𝑅𝑈1 0 𝑅𝑈3 ] a. (2,5 pontos) Calcule 𝑦[𝑛] como indicado na equação a seguir. 𝑦[𝑛] = 𝑥[𝑛] ∗ (ℎ1[𝑛] ∗ ℎ2[𝑛]) Sinais e Sistemas Prof. Eng. Viviana R. Zurro MSc. M13 SS - Roteiro 5 i. (1,5 ponto) Resolução matemática (pode ser gráfica) ii. (0,5 ponto) Algoritmo. iii. (0,5 ponto) Plote 𝑥[𝑛], 𝑦[𝑛], ℎ1[𝑛] e ℎ2[𝑛] no mesmo gráfico usando o comando subplot. Use o comando plot2d3 para melhor visualização. Não se esqueça de colocar os nomes nos eixos das figuras (será descontada nota). b. (2,5 pontos) Calcule 𝑦[𝑛] como indicado na equação a seguir. 𝑦[𝑛] = (𝑥[𝑛] ∗ ℎ1[𝑛]) ∗ ℎ2[𝑛] i. (1,5 ponto) Resolução matemática (pode ser gráfica) ii. (0,5 ponto) Algoritmo. iii. (0,5 ponto) Plote 𝑥[𝑛], 𝑦[𝑛], ℎ1[𝑛] e ℎ2[𝑛] no mesmo gráfico usando o comando subplot. Use o comando plot2d3 para melhor visualização. Não se esqueça de colocar os nomes nos eixos das figuras (será descontada nota). 2. (1 ponto) Compare os sistemas dos pontos 1(a) e 1(b) e explique os resultados baseado nas propriedades da convolução se necessário. Esta figura é somente um exemplo calculado para o RU 1234567, os gráficos obtidos para seu RU não serão esses, mas estas figuras podem ser usadas para verificar seu algoritmo.